Hanna Stahl

Hanna Stahl (born 1986) studied Protestant Theology (1st Theological Examination) in Neuendettelsau, Buenos Aires, Berlin and Munich. She completed her vicariate in Munich, where she was ordained priestess in honorary office in March 2018. Currently she works in the Missionsakademie at the University of Hamburg as assistant to the director of studies and in the parish of St.-Georg-Borgfelde.

Main areas of interest

Interreligious Dialogue, Transcultural Theology, International Parishes, Adult Education, Church in the World - Church Mission Today
